Depends entirely on circumstances. Are you or the seller more motivated (do you need a car right now or do they have a lot of surplus inventory)? What incentives from the manufacturer are going on? Are they near a sales threshold that would give them an unusual financial incentive to give you a better deal?

Other obvious things like local taxes that apply will come up. I think there ought to be a lot of suspicion about the document fees lots of people will try to add on as standard. It just doesn't cost them a lot of money for registration etc.
